2011 SAR Instructor Course

The CCG / CCGA presented a SAR Instructor course on the weekend of March 25th, 2011. The Course was held at the Stage West Hotel in Mississauga . All candidates successfully completed the course. Participants spanned an area from Thunder Bay to Brighton.
 
Our thanks to CCGs Kathleen Getty and Mark Gagnon for their contribution.
